Output 6333601ef402d7be3ea1bd7d74251cd73e7d46d858e711723c8c3201d4af038a: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be3b1fcaf353bac317469f83804e422e59ee5ac3 OP_EQUAL
address
3K2s91ffUJRfk84PECMfDVGyTWTJdk4VcN
transaction
6333601ef402d7be3ea1bd7d74251cd73e7d46d858e711723c8c3201d4af038a
spent
true